#d1357a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d1357a is composed of 82% red, 20.8% green and 47.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 74.6% magenta, 41.6%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 333.5 degrees, a saturation of 62.9% and a lightness of 51.4%. #d1357a color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6af4 with #a30000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

Shades and Tints of #d1357a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060103 is the darkest color, while #fdf5f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d1357a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#858183 is the less saturated color, while #f70f76 is the most saturated one.
